Why Aurora Prices Look the Way They Do

  • Crew labor rates: Aurora carries a 1.05 labor index, close to the national norm.
  • Green-waste disposal: Aurora disposal costs sit near the national average at a 1.02 index, so hauling is rarely the deciding factor in a quote.
  • Site access: Most properties allow equipment to reach the drip line, which keeps labor hours down. Backyard trees behind fences or over structures are where quotes climb fastest.
  • Storm exposure: a 6/10 risk score keeps emergency premiums relatively contained in Aurora.
  • Species mix: pine, spruce, aspen are common around Aurora, and denser hardwoods cut slower than softwoods of the same height.

Aurora Tree Removal Permits

Aurora does not require a permit for most private-property removals. Permits for public trees. Colorado rates permit complexity at 3/5 overall, and Aurora sits inside that framework. Reputable local crews handle the filing for you and fold the fee into the quote — always confirm which party is responsible before work starts, because removing a protected tree without approval can trigger fines and replacement-planting requirements far above the removal cost itself.

How Tree Service Costs Are Estimated

Every estimate on this page comes from the same transparent formula, so you can see exactly what drives your price:

Total = Base × Size × Species Difficulty × Accessibility × Regional Labor Index + Equipment + Permit + Disposal + Emergency Surcharge + Add-ons

  • Base cost is the national starting rate for tree service.
  • Size scales the job by tree height and trunk diameter.
  • Species difficulty reflects wood density and how the tree must be cut.
  • Accessibility accounts for tight yards, slopes, and proximity to structures or lines.
  • Regional labor index adjusts for local wage and disposal rates.

Ways to Save

In Aurora, where labor runs at a 1.05 index and disposal at 1.02, these moves have the biggest effect on your total:

  • Bundle multiple trees in one visit — crews discount the per-tree rate once mobilized.
  • Schedule in the off-season (dormant months) when demand and prices dip.
  • Keep the wood or chips — declining haul-away can trim the disposal line item.
  • Clear access ahead of time so the crew spends less time on setup.
  • Avoid emergency calls when safe — planned work skips the after-hours surcharge.
  • Get 2–3 quotes and confirm what each includes (stump, cleanup, permits).
